What does it mean when the following is stated: Observation should be controlled?
 
  What will be an ideal response?

Answer to Question 1

ANSWER: Controlled means that your observations are not random or haphazard. You know beforehand what you want to observe, where you want to observe, and essentially how you want to observe.
